Likes and the Engagement-Ratio Trap

Here's where the bundle matters. Picture an account at 500 followers pulling 35 likes a post, a healthy 7% engagement rate. Add 1,000 followers that never engage and the next post still gets 35 likes, except the rate has fallen to about 2.3%. Instagram reads that ratio as a quality signal, so the dilution can quietly shrink your reach.
